    <title>Help needed to translate page about Flow,the new discussion system</title>
    <link>http://permalink.gmane.org/gmane.science.linguistics.wikipedia.translators/2317</link>
    <description>&lt;pre&gt;Greetings fellow translators,

The designers at the Wikimedia Foundation have started to work on a
new discussion system (called "Flow") to improve talk pages.

Because talk pages are a very central point of every user's work, they
need your help to translate the project's description page, in order
to allow more people to know what it is about and how it will work.

This will allow more users, who don't necessarily understand English,
to participate in the design process.

The page is a bit long, but even if you translate a few paragraphs,
your help will be appreciated.

The page is at https://meta.wikimedia.org/wiki/Flow

Many thanks for your help. Let me know if you encounter issues, and
I'll be glad to try and answer your questions.

    <title>Fwd: Temporarily disabling l10n update</title>
    <link>http://permalink.gmane.org/gmane.science.linguistics.wikipedia.translators/2297</link>
    <description>&lt;pre&gt;&amp;lt;https://www.mediawiki.org/wiki/Localisation#Update_of_localisation&amp;gt; 
will not be true for a short while.

Nemo

-------- Messaggio originale --------
Oggetto: [Wikitech-ambassadors] Temporarily disabling l10n update
Data: Wed, 10 Apr 2013 13:01:12 -0700
Mittente: Rob Lanphier

Hi folks,

We've had at least a couple of site outages which we believe are due
to l10nupdate.  The root cause is identified in a fairly old
ResourceLoader bug that seems to be biting us a little harder than it
normally does:
https://bugzilla.wikimedia.org/show_bug.cgi?id=27320

Disabling l10nupdate means that changes from Translatewiki.net will
not propagate to our websites as quickly as they normally do.
Depending on how long it takes us to fix this, it could be multiple
days.

Brad Jorsch is going to take a closer look at this issue
today/tomorrow, and hopefully identify the root cause.  If he's able
to find the cause quickly, we may not need to disrupt the service, but
we're going to plan for the worst here.
